Villain is a fishy type - 25/0/2.0 over 40 hands

€0.12/€0.25 No Limit Holdem
BossMedia
10 Players
Hand Conversion Powered by weaktight.com

Stacks:
UTG (€25)
UTG+1 (€15.62)
UTG+2 (€30.63)
MP1 (€24.63)
MP2 (€17.77)
MP3 (€31.08)
CO (€47.32)
BTN (€18.52)
SB (€23.75)
SilverSag (BB) (€25.80)

Pre-Flop: (€0.37, 10 players) SilverSag is BB J♥ A♥
1 fold, UTG+1 calls €0.25, UTG+2 raises to €1.12, 1 fold, MP2 calls €1.12, 1 fold, CO calls €1.12, 2 folds, SilverSag calls €1.12, UTG+1 calls €1.12

Flop: 5♣ 10:heart: 10:diamond: (€6.22, 5 players)
SilverSag checks, UTG+1 checks, UTG+2 checks, MP2 checks, CO checks

Turn: 8♥ (€6.22, 5 players)
SilverSag checks, UTG+1 checks, UTG+2 checks, MP2 checks, CO bets €1.75, SilverSag calls €1.75, UTG+1 folds, UTG+2 folds, MP2 folds

River: 9♥ (€9.72, 2 players)
SilverSag bets €4.61, CO raises to €9.22, SilverSag goes all-in €22.93, CO calls €22.93

He is not really raising river too many times worse hands and even if he raises there straights or trips I´m not sure he would call your river shove
So I´d prefer b/c river
